Why Early Roof Repairs Matter
Your roof is your home’s first line of defense against Edmonton’s harsh climate. Small issues—like a loose shingle or minor flashing gap—can quickly escalate into structural damage if ignored. Addressing problems early not only protects your home but also significantly reduces long-term costs.
Common Signs Your Roof Needs Repair
There are several visible and subtle indicators that your roof may need attention:
- Missing or damaged shingles: High winds can lift or remove shingles entirely
- Granule loss: If you notice shingle granules in your gutters, your roof is aging
- Sagging areas: This may indicate underlying structural issues or trapped moisture
- Cracked flashing: Common around chimneys, vents, and skylights
- Moss or algae growth: Traps moisture and accelerates deterioration
Interior Warning Signs Homeowners Miss
Roof problems often show up inside before they’re visible outside:
- Water stains on ceilings or walls
- Peeling paint or bubbling drywall
- Increased humidity in the attic
- Musty smells indicating mold growth
These are all signs that water is penetrating your roofing system.
The Impact of Edmonton’s Climate
Edmonton’s freeze-thaw cycles are especially hard on roofing materials. Water seeps into small cracks, freezes, expands, and causes further damage. Over time, this leads to leaks and compromised structural integrity.

Preventative Measures to Extend Roof Life
- Schedule annual inspections
- Keep gutters clean and functional
- Remove debris regularly
- Ensure proper attic ventilation
